Recovery of the global economy from the consequences of the events in Ukraine will take years, if not decades. This was stated by Chinese President Xi Jinping.
As the head of the Chinese state noted, China and the European Union should make efforts to prevent the large-scale impact of events in Ukraine on the world economy.
At the summit with the leadership of the European Union, which was held in the format of a videoconference, Xi Jinping noted that Europe needs to develop its own understanding of China. He hoped for further and more productive cooperation between China and the European Union.
